Software Developer in Progress
  • Home
  • About
  • Projects
  • Contact
Project in action

LogShift

.NET CLI application for tracking work hours for different projects. Entries are stored in a SQLite database and can be exported to a CSV file.

C# .NET SQLite EF Core
Project in action

BuddyWatch

Deep learning enhanced surveillance system application for detecting humans from camera feed and storing recorded videos to Azure Blob Storage.

Python Django Next.js TypeScript NextAuth.js Tailwind CSS Tensorflow PostgreSQL Azure
Project in action

Portfolio

Personal portfolio website, where I showcase my projects and skills. Created with Astro and Tailwind CSS.

Astro Flowbite Tailwind CSS TypeScript
Project in action

Frame Temp Monitor

Android application for monitoring the device's frame rate, battery temperature and CPU temperature. Has an overlay that will stay on top of all the other apps even when Frame Temp Monitor is paused.

Android Kotlin Room XML
Project in action

SkillCollector

A tool for collecting information about the SFIA skills that are valuable in the ICT industry. Made in a team of six students. The backend, frontend's functionality and deployment of the application were on my responsibility.

Docker Node.js Express JavaScript PostgreSQL CSC cPouta
Project in action

Calendar App

Calendar app with authentication that allows users to to store information about schoolwork and other events.

Node.js JavaScript Express Auth0 MongoDB HTML CSS
Project in action

The Block and The Ball

A simple game where the player controls a block and tries to prevent a ball from falling out of the screen.

Python Pygame

©2025 Markus Rantaniva